Subject: Re: [PATCH 2/2] create_session: ensure that we send an auth flavor in CREATE_SESSION call
Date: Wed, 21 Oct 2015 11:59:08 -0400	[thread overview]
Message-ID: <20151021155908.GD27929@fieldses.org> (raw)
In-Reply-To: <1445356861-13860-2-git-send-email-jeff.layton@primarydata.com>

Thanks, both pynfs patches applied.--b.

On Tue, Oct 20, 2015 at 12:01:01PM -0400, Jeff Layton wrote:
> ...it is required.
> 
> Signed-off-by: Jeff Layton <jeff.layton@primarydata.com>
> ---
>  nfs4.1/server41tests/st_create_session.py | 4 ++--
>  1 file changed, 2 insertions(+), 2 deletions(-)
> 
> diff --git a/nfs4.1/server41tests/st_create_session.py b/nfs4.1/server41tests/st_create_session.py
> index 4c56bb45cc8e..d3b7635545ba 100644
> --- a/nfs4.1/server41tests/st_create_session.py
> +++ b/nfs4.1/server41tests/st_create_session.py
> @@ -13,7 +13,7 @@ def create_session(c, clientid, sequenceid, cred=None, flags=0):
>      chan_attrs = channel_attrs4(0,8192,8192,8192,128,8,[])
>      res = c.compound([op.create_session(clientid, sequenceid, flags,
>                                          chan_attrs, chan_attrs,
> -                                        123, [])], cred)
> +                                        123, [callback_sec_parms4(0)])], cred)
>      return res
>  
>  ###############################################
> @@ -305,7 +305,7 @@ def testRdmaArray2(t, env):
>      chan_attrs = channel_attrs4(0,8192,8192,8192,128,8,[13, 57])
>      ops = [op.create_session(c.clientid, c.seqid, 0,
>                               chan_attrs, chan_attrs,
> -                             c.c.prog, [])]
> +                             c.c.prog, [callback_sec_parms4(0)])]
>      c = c.c
>      xid = c.compound_async(ops, checks=False)
>      try:
> -- 
> 2.4.3
